American sprinter Chris Robinson won his latest 400 Men’s Hurdles race albeit in an eye catching way as he suffered a major wardrobe malfunction.
The man nicknamed Anomaly lived up to his reputation by putting on a show literally en route to winning the 400 Metre Men’s Hurdles event at the Ostrava Golden Spike meeting in Czech Republic.
The 24 year old won the event in a time of 48.05 seconds but struggled with his kit as he was forced to make several adjustments en route to winning the race.
Robinson’s shorts were quite loose and in the heat of the race left him a little bit too exposed that made for uncomfortable watching.
However, Robinson managed to hold his form against a largely weaker field to win the race in a season’s best time of 48.05 seconds.
